摘要

This article is a comparative analysis of the approaches taken in Australia, Canada, New Zealand, the United Kingdom and the United States to deal in the immigration and refugee law context with persons who have been involved in genocide, war crimes and crimes against humanity. Concepts such as international crimes, complicity and defences will be examined from both a legislative and jurisprudential perspective, while in the conclusion the various national methods will be scrutinized, both in relation to the other countries and in the use of and contribution to international criminal law.
